On August 27th the Jays were:
3-7 in their last 10 games
6.5 games out of the 2nd wild card (Boston)
9.5 games behind the 1st wild card (Yankees)
also behind the A's (3 games) and M's (2 games) in the standings
Since then they've gone 15-2, and the funny thing is that both losses were to Baltimore of all teams
They've also outscored the opposition 128 to 66
+62 differential in 17 games
7.52 runs per game
3.88 runs against per game
Hopefully they can keep this hot streak going. I can't believe what we are witnessing right now.
